OK SB895
Bill
AI Summary
-
Director of the Oklahoma State Bureau of Investigation authorized to appoint up to 20 special officers with approval of the Bureau Commission to enforce laws related to larceny of oil field equipment, supplies, or products.
-
Special officers designated as "Special Investigators" shall not be salaried employees and have enforcement authority only regarding oil field larceny statutes, with same authority as other peace officers in this limited scope.
-
Special Investigators must execute a $500,000 surety bond approved by the Director that indemnifies against damages from illegal or unlawful acts by the investigators.
-
Special commissions expire on January 1 of odd-numbered years following appointment, and Director may renew, suspend, or revoke commissions at any time.
-
Special Investigators receive no compensation or expenses from the state or its departments, agencies, or subdivisions for their services; effective November 1, 2011.
